Why House Restumping is Essential in Brisbane


Brisbane’s subtropical climate and unique soil structure can cause timber stumps to rot and weaken over the years. Concrete stumps can also shift or crack due to ground movement. When this happens, the structural integrity of your home is at risk. House Restumping Brisbane ensures that your property is levelled again and supported by solid foundations.

This service involves removing old stumps and replacing them with new, durable materials such as concrete or steel. It’s not just a repair job — it’s a critical safety upgrade that can extend the life of your home for decades.

Common Signs You Need Restumping


Understanding the early warning signs can help you avoid bigger issues. If your floor feels bouncy or slopes to one side, or you notice persistent cracks in walls, your stumps could be failing. Uneven doorframes and difficulty closing windows are also common indicators.

The Restumping Process Explained


Professional restumping is a step-by-step process that ensures safety and quality at each stage. First, a full assessment is done to determine the condition of the current stumps. Temporary supports are then placed to hold the house while the old stumps are removed.

New stumps are installed, typically made from steel or concrete for long-lasting support. The home is then re-leveled and secured. The entire process must comply with Brisbane City Council regulations, and a licensed contractor ensures all safety and legal standards are met during the House Restumping Brisbane process.

Choosing the Right Materials for Brisbane Homes


In Brisbane’s climate, choosing the right materials is essential for durability. Timber stumps were common in older homes, but they are prone to rot and termite damage. Concrete and galvanized steel are now the preferred options.

Steel stumps are termite-proof and extremely strong, while concrete stumps are cost-effective and resist moisture. Your choice depends on your home’s structure, budget, and location. Professional advice can help you select the best solution for your House Restumping Brisbane project.

Hervey Bay homes sit on reactive soils that move with moisture changes. This movement creates pressure under your slab or stumps. Over time, cracks form and floors begin to slope. Many owners notice doors sticking, walls separating, and gaps near windows. These symptoms often point to deeper structural problems that require professional inspection and repair.
